Description : Robert Lee Morris who designed jewelry and watches, was born in Nuremburg in 1947. He studied the craft of metalsmithing in Vermont, and Joan Sonnabend from the famous Sonnabend gallery in NYC exhibited his work. He also produced a signature watch for a Swiss timepiece company. Going back to his roots, this cuckoo clock pendant watch has history beginning in the 1600's in the Black Forest, where clocks were made by local artisans in hard times . I had one in my family, and it was a ritual to pull the pine cones down on the chains in order to rewind the wall clock every day, assuring that a cuckoo bird springs forward from the doors of its home to announce the passing of every hour. This lovely cuckoo clock pendant is upside down, which is often the way a nurse wears her timepiece, to be able to look down and immediately see the time. Beautifully crafted the enameled blue bird sits atop the 17 jewel clock. The pinecones are accurate representations of what a cuckoo clock looks like. Blue enamel flowers adorn the house. This pendant is finely crafted, and hand engraved in solid 14KY gold. What an unique treasure with such a rich history, in excellent condition!
